Teh Latest on the Ukraine⁤ conflict: Trump Calls for Rare Earth⁤ Metals‌ from Kyiv in ⁢Return for Assistance

An‍ Unconventional Proposal

In ‍recent ⁤developments regarding the ongoing⁣ conflict ⁤in Ukraine, former President ⁣Donald Trump has ‌put forth a controversial suggestion that could reshape U.S. foreign aid strategies. he proposed​ that any further financial or military assistance provided to Ukraine should be compensated wiht rare earth metals sourced from the region.

Understanding Rare Earth Metals

Rare earth elements are crucial components‌ in numerous high-tech industries, ‍including electronics, renewable⁣ energy systems, and defense technologies. The meaning of ⁣these materials cannot be understated; they are essential for manufacturing everything from smartphones to wind turbines and​ electric vehicles.

economic Implications of⁣ Trump’s Proposition

Trump’s call for rare earth metals comes​ amidst discussions‌ about how to ⁢balance support for global allies while ensuring American interests remain​ secure.By advocating‌ this exchange, ⁢he highlights a ‍unique approach that could incentivize ‍countries like Ukraine to streamline resource management in​ response to​ geopolitical challenges.

While not immediately apparent as an‌ avenue for securing resources,​ this approach aligns with broader trends where ⁣natural resources play a pivotal role ‍in international⁢ diplomacy and economic agreements.Such as, China has leveraged its ​dominance over rare earth supply chains to exert influence on various nations worldwide.
